People involved in NMR Spectroscopy:

Traditionally the Laboratory of Inorganic Chemistry (LAC) follows an «Hands-On Philosophy» with respect to the use of its NMR spectrometers.
  • A first involvement is usually in the third semester when students start using Bruker's Iconnmr on the AVANCE 200 instrument to characterize their products synthesized in the «Praktikum Anorganische Chemie I».
  • Students in their last year of undergraduate studies, grauduate students and post-docs are measuring spectra all by themselves. After an introduction they are using the AVANCE 250 and 300 spectrometers and dependent on interest and skill move up to 400 and 500, employing the full range of methods and techniques available for solution and solid-state NMR spectroscopy.
  • Currently, there are ca. 40 registered NMR users of this second kind.

Our NMR Facility:

All of the NMR instruments in the LAC are from BRUKER AG and some are operated in time-sharing with the NMR Service Group of the LTC/IfP
Intrument 1H Freq. Location Capabilities and Special Features
AVANCE 200.13 HCI D117 QNP (1H, 19F, 31P, 13C), VT, Sample Changer
AVANCE 250.13 HCI D117 BBO (1H, 31P - 109Ag), SO (205Tl), VT
AVANCE 300.13 HCI D117 BBO (1H - 19F, 31P - 109Ag), VT, z-Gradients
AVANCE 400.13 HCI D117 BBI (1H - 19F, 31P - 103Rh), TXI (1H, 19F, 13C), LC (1H, 19F, 31P, 103Rh), VT, z-Gradients
AVANCE 400.13 HCI D117 BBI (1H - 19F, 31P - 103Rh), VT, Various MAS and Wide-Line Probes for solid-state NMR-Applications
AVANCE 500.13 HCI D117 BBI (1H, 31P - 103Rh), QNP (1H, 31P, 13C, 15N), TXI (1H, 31P, 31P - 103Rh), VT, TXI CP/MAS (1H, 31P, 195Pt, 199Hg)
